    The line is always long to get in but it moves fast. You are seated and then you go to the counter with your table number to place your order. I got tea and he got a hot chocolate and we shared two layer cakes. One was the Othello Cake which had custard cream, a macaroon bottom, and chocolate icing. This was our favorite. The second cake was the Schwarzwalder. It consisted of a black first gateau, cherry brandy whipped cream, chocolate sponge cake and chocolate butter truffle and cherry jam. It wasn't as rich as it sounds. Both were enjoyable but expensive. It was worth the visit to this popular place that's been around since 1870.

    Come here for the cakes. La Glacé is a beloved institution that's been around since 1870. It is Denmark's oldest family owned and operated patisserie. There is Always a line and for good reason: the cakes are That delicious. I could not narrow down my choices to just a few so I ordered several. You cannot go wrong with any flavor. The moment you step foot inside La Glacé, you are transported back into time to the late 19th century and well worth trying. Don't be alarmed by the long line: it moves at a very fast pace.

    4.5 stars for their Danish cookies.. Almost 5! Unfortunately, I only got Danish cookies from La Glace as the line for the bakery/cakes was way too long (at least an hour!). There's a separate entrance for the cookies so I entered from there. Picked up a few boxes and they were packaged really nicely; they make great gifts. I kept a box for myself and it contained 8 flavors. The cookies were super soft, buttery, and delicious. A few of them were a little too sweet, but still good. Highly recommended!!

    Lagkagehuset is a renowned bakery and café located in the heart of Copenhagen, celebrated for its…read moreexquisite menu of pastries, breads, and beverages. Now, where did the name originate? "The name comes from the appearance of the first bakery, which was a square building with alternating cream-colored layers resembling a layer cake." This bakery also serves breakfast items, brod (open face )sandwich and coffees. Here is a sample of pastry offerings in Danish: Wienerbrød: The general term for what English speakers call "Danish pastries". Kanelsnegl: A cinnamon roll. Spandauer: A pastry typically filled with jam or custard. Frøsnapper: A pastry sprinkled with seeds. Tebirkes: A poppy seed pastry. There are numerous locations for this bakery.
